- Description
- This 1970s bottling of Johnnie Walker Red Label captures the world's leading Scotch blend from four decades ago, when blending philosophy and component spirits differed from today's releases. Red Label's grain-led profile and accessible strength made it a global standard for casual whisky drinkers then as now. For collectors tracing the evolution of Scotch blending and those seeking authentic examples of the era.
